Description

Pharmacological enhancement of connexin-43 expression in astrocytes increases tunneling nanotube formation and mitochondrial transfer to damaged neurons, leveraging natural mitochondrial donation capacity for neuroprotection.

🔍 Skeptic Identifies weaknesses, alternative explanations, and methodological concerns

Critical Evaluation of Mitochondrial Transfer Hypotheses

Hypothesis 1: Astrocytic Connexin-43 Upregulation

Specific Weaknesses:

  • Confounded mechanism: Connexin-43 primarily forms gap junctions for small molecule exchange, not structural tunneling nanotubes for organelle transfer
  • Oversimplified pathway: The evidence conflates gap junction communication with physical mitochondrial transfer mechanisms
  • Limited therapeutic window: Connexin-43 upregulation could cause seizures and cardiac arrhythmias due to excessive gap junction coupling

Practical Feasibility Assessment of Mitochondrial Transfer Hypotheses

Executive Summary


After critical analysis, most hypotheses face significant technical and commercial barriers. Only Hypothesis 1 (Connexin-43) and Hypothesis 3 (Miro1) have near-term druggability, though for different mechanisms than originally proposed.

Hypothesis 1: Astrocytic Connexin-43 Upregulation

Revised Mechanism: Enhanced gap junction-mediated metabolic coupling rather than direct mitochondrial transfer

Druggability Assessment: MODERATE

Target: Connexin-43 (GJA1) - established
